The Taiwanese manufacturer started offering users a new model of its Zenbook notebook, the UX51, With an incredible resolution option. With a size of 15. 6 inches, the display for pixel density is 221 ppi, equivalent to the MacBook Pro Retina and Toshiba Kirabook models are 227 and 221 ppi respectively (the resolution of UX51 is higher but the screen size is larger more than two opponents are only 13 inches).

Previously UX51 Only had a maximum resolution of Full HD 1, 920 x 1, 080 pixels. Even new models appear for new orders in the German market.

Asus Zenbook UX51VZ-DB114H Equipped with a powerful configuration with quad-core Intel Core i7-3632QM chip clocked at 2. 2 GHz, 8 GB RAM, NVIDIA GeForce GT 650M graphics card and SSD hard drive with 512 GB capacity. The supplied battery pack has a capacity of 90 Whr.

The size of 15. 6 inches is not suitable for mobile devices but it has an Impressive "measurement" With a thickness of 2 cm and a weight of 2 kg.

The reference price for the product is 2, 000 euros , equivalent to about 54 million dong.
